Black charms do something no other colour manages. Against silver they look sharp, against gold they look deliberate, and next to stones they stop the whole bracelet from getting too busy. This collection gathers the darker pieces, from the Black Star and Black Horse to the Black Heart in Gold, the Egyptian Eye in Black, Flower Black and both Yin and Yang designs. Wear one as a full stop between brighter charms, or build the whole thing around black and let it read as a single strong choice.

Why Black Sits Well Against Silver

Silver and black is the easiest contrast in jewellery, which is why it never really goes out of style. The Black Heart in Gold on Silver gets noticed straight away because of that contrast, and the Black Star holds its shape from a distance in a way pale charms do not. If your bracelet is mostly silver and starting to blur together, one dark piece fixes it.

Picking Dark Charms with Some Meaning

Dark charms are not only about the look. The Egyptian Eye in Black carries the same protective idea as any evil eye, just in a sharper finish, and both Yin and Yang designs speak to balance rather than mood. The Yin and Yang Heart in Black and White works especially well as a pair piece if you and someone else want matching charms without anything too sentimental.

Mixing Black Bracelet Charms with Gold

Black bracelet charms are not limited to silver stacks. The Gold Key with Black Heart shows how well the two finishes work together, with the dark enamel making the gold look richer rather than fighting it. Put two or three black pieces through a gold bracelet and you get something that looks considered instead of accidental.

Building a Black Charm Bracelet

A black charm bracelet works best with a bit of restraint. Go all black and it can read as heavy, so break it up with a plain silver or stone-set piece every few charms. Start with a base you like, add the darker pieces you keep coming back to, and adjust as you go. Every charm clips on and off at home, so nothing is permanent.
